1. What is Soundpaint?
At its core, Soundpaint is a next-generation software engine designed to produce authentic-sounding digital instruments. Unlike other plugins using pre-recorded segments, Soundpaint prioritizes nuanced, highly playable tones.
Some of the standout features include:
? Real-time rendering: Instruments respond to your performance dynamically.
? Analog depth: Sounds feel natural, full, and authentic.
? Massive sound variety: Offers a wide range for every genre.
Compared to other VST instruments, Soundpaint’s innovative design supports real-time sound shaping — meaning the instrument doesn’t just replay a recording; it breathes with your playing style.

Starting with Free Collections
One of the easiest entry points is by exploring Soundpaint’s free instrument collection. These are ready to download instantly and demonstrate Soundpaint’s potential without cost.
Some highlights include:
? Free Engine – basic core to power the libraries.
? Free Home – warm and expressive set for intimate tracks.
? Wrenchenspiel – fun, creative addition to any mix.
? Windchimes Ensemble – soft, airy textures to brighten music.
To access these, simply activate Soundpaint core and pull free sounds. It’s simple, fast, and instantly inspiring.
